Herunterladen Inhalt Inhalt Diese Seite drucken

Lesen Von N Bit - JUMO LOGOSCREEN Schnittstellenbeschreibung

Vorschau ausblenden Andere Handbücher für LOGOSCREEN:
Inhaltsverzeichnis

Werbung

5 Funktionen

5.1 Lesen von n Bit

Datenanfrage
Antwort
Beispiel
H
16
Mit dieser Funktion werden n Bit ab einer bestimmten Adresse gelesen.
Slave-
Funktion
Adresse
0x01 oder 0x02
1 Byte
1 Byte
Slave-
Funktion
Adresse
0x01 oder 0x02
1 Byte
1 Byte
Lesen der Stellung der ersten 4 binären Eingänge (Prozeßdaten)

Kapitel 8.2 „Prozeßdaten"
Bitadresse = (Basisadresse + Prozeßdatenadresse) * 16 + Bitnummer
= (0x002F + 0x0000) * 0x10 + 0x08 = 0x02F8
Datenanfrage: (CRC16 = 0xFBBC)
0A
01
02F8
Antwort: (CRC16 = A813)
0A
01
01
0F
Es werden immer, unabhängig von der Anzahl der zu lesenden Bit,
mindestens 8 Bit (1 Byte) gelesen, da die Antwort in Byte erfolgt.
In obigem Beispiel bedeutet das, daß die Bit 0x02F8...0x02FF gele-
sen werden.
0x02FF 0x02FE 0x02FD 0x02FC 0x02FB 0x02FA 0x02F9 0x02F8
8 Bit = 1 Byte
Alle nicht relevanten Bit (0x02FC...0x02FF) werden mit dem Wert 0
beantwortet.
Adresse
erstes Bit
2 Byte
Anzahl
gelesener
Byte
1 Byte
0004
BCFB
13A8
Bitanzahl
Checksumme
CRC16
2 Byte
2 Byte
Bitwerte
Checksumme
CRC16
x Byte
2 Byte

Werbung

Inhaltsverzeichnis
loading

Inhaltsverzeichnis